How We Define 'Best' for AR-15 Flashlights

Defining 'best' means balancing several pillars: brightness (measured in lumens and beam throw), reliability (drop resistance, water resistance, and consistent output), mounting versatility (Picatinny rails, takedown accessories, and ambidextrous controls), and runtime (how long the light lasts under typical loads). We also weigh heat management, switching ergonomics, and compatibility with common rifle platforms. Real-world tests include recoil cycling, variable weather, and glove-friendly operation. Blinking Light emphasizes that the best choice is not a single-spec winner but a model that remains steady across daily carry, range sessions, and night hikes.

Key Features That Differentiate Top Models

Top AR-15 flashlights distinguish themselves with several standout features:

  • Beam profile: A balance of center hotspot and peripheral spill for both targeting and surrounding awareness.
  • Lumens and throw: Most users look for 1000–2000+ lumens with 200–300+ meters of throw for distance clarity.
  • Mounting interface: A solid, repeatable rail mount with a taillight switch that can be operated without shifting grip.
  • Durability: Anodized aluminum bodies, IP ratings for water and dust resistance, and recoil-rated construction.
  • Battery and recharge: Integrated USB-C charging or removable cells, plus smart low-power modes to extend life between charges.
  • Controls: Ambidextrous or tail-switch operation that remains tactile with gloves.

We also highlight whether a given light supports IR modes for night-vision gear, which is a niche but strategic feature for some users.

How to Mount and Use a Flashlight on an AR-15 Safely

Mounting a flashlight safely involves choosing a rail-compatible option that maintains zero, does not hang up on movement, and provides easy access with a gloved hand. You should consider a light with a recoil-rated mount and a stable, repeatable zero alignment after installation. Practice techniques like transitioning from light to tight target, ensuring your flashlight absence or presence does not compromise your grip. For most setups, a rail-mounted light with a simple switch is sufficient, while some users opt for pressure-switch tails for faster activation during drills.

Always verify battery safety, avoid over-tightening the mount, and check for any looseness after firing a few rounds in a controlled environment. The goal is a secure, repeatable pull to activate that doesn’t shift your point of aim.

Battery Life, Runtime, and Reliability

Run-time is a core consideration. Look for lights that offer at least 1–2 hours of practical runtime at typical brightness levels for extended sessions, with higher modes clearly labeled for emergency use. Rechargeable options are convenient, but you should verify charging speed and whether a spare battery is practical for your routine. Reliability means consistent output under repeated cycling and low-voltage protection that preserves battery integrity. The best models provide clear indicators of remaining power and a simple method to swap to a lower mode when power runs low.

Weather, Durability, and Maintenance Tips

Any AR-15 flashlight worth buying should hold up in rain, dust, mud, and temperature extremes. Look for IP ratings such as IP65 or higher, rugged anodized finishes, and a gasketed tailcap to resist water ingress. Regular maintenance includes inspecting O-rings, cleaning rails, and dry-firing the weapon with the light mounted to confirm no movement or looseness during recoil. Fixtures that are easy to disassemble for cleaning can dramatically extend life, especially if you train outdoors in variable weather.

How Bright Is Bright? Beam Patterns and Throw

Understanding beam patterns helps translate lumens into practical performance. A tight hotspot is ideal for pinpoint targeting, while a wider spill is useful for peripheral awareness. For AR-15 applications, a light that balances hotspot and spill at around a 6–8 degree central beam with a generous peripheral glow ensures you can identify threats without losing situational awareness. Higher-lumen models still need to be manageable; heat management is essential to prevent color shifting or output drop during longer sessions.

Choosing Brightness, Color Temperature, and Controls

Color temperature influences how the beam renders detail in low light. A cool white beam (around 5500K–6500K) provides crisp target delineation, while warmer tones may be preferable in certain environments to minimize eyestrain. Most buyers opt for a mid-to-high brightness range with adjustable modes. Controls should be intuitive—ideally with both momentary and constant-on modes, plus an easy-to-reach tail switch for rapid access during drills and real-world use.
